未读邮件作为应用程序图标上的徽章计数不起作用

时间:2019-04-04 06:00:16

标签: xamarin.forms push-notification xamarin.android visual-studio-app-center visual-studio-app-center-push

我已经通过App Center Push为我的xamarin.forms项目实现了推送通知。在我的android 9设备“ Honor P 10 lite”上,未读消息的计数器不再可见。 我知道在android 9中引入了所谓的“通知点”(应用程序图标上的小圆圈,以通知用户有新消息)。 如果启用了此功能(通过“设置”->“通知”->“应用程序图标徽章”->“徽章显示模式:新通知”),则在收到新消息时将显示这些点。通过长按应用程序图标,我可以看到通知,并且正确的通知计数也显示在右侧。 如果我切换到“徽章显示模式:“未读消息”,然后向我的应用发送推送通知,则徽章计数器不可见(尽管通知显示在屏幕上)

我试图在代码(notificationChannel.SetNumer())中设置徽章计数;并尝试将目标android版本设置为最高API级别。

预期结果:在应用程序图标上显示带有正确数量的未读消息的徽章。 实际结果:将新的推送通知发送到设备时,没有显示徽章。

您是否还面临这个问题,或者您有解决此问题的想法? 预先感谢!

0 个答案:

没有答案